C# - oracle - long data type

I am returning a long/raw datatype from oracle (oledb )  and placing it into a string. I am only getting the first 100 chars back from the database. Using the debugger I can see the data is truncated to 100 bytes prior to stuffing it in the string. Any Ideas? I can't change the data type on the database to varchar since it is a system table.

Lou on Software
Monday, January 6, 2003

It happened to me once reading a SQLServer image BLOB field.

I remember I had to use ExecuteReader and actually loop over a SqlDataReader to get all the chunks. If you use an ExecuteScalar or a DataSet you only get the first bytes.

Hope it helps

sergio acosta
Monday, January 6, 2003

thanks that did help!

Lou on Software
Monday, January 6, 2003

